Women’s Swimming Falls to Smith College, 157-120

NORTHAMPTON, Mass. – Elms College sophomore Devon DeGrazia (Westport, Mass.) set a new school record in the 500-yard freestyle but the Blazers fell 157-120 in Tuesday evening's women's swim meet at Smith College.

With the loss, Elms moves to 2-2 on the season while Smith improves to 1-1 overall.

DeGrazia touched the wall with a time of 5:35.07 to capture first place honors in the 500-yard freestyle, and added a first place finish in the 100-yard backstroke with a time of 1:05.65, while junior Tessa Dudunake (Northampton, Mass.) added a pair of victories in the 50-yard freestyle (26.58) and the 100-yard freestyle (58.10).

Sophomore Ashley Kirchner (Dalton, Mass.) added wins in the 200-yard breaststroke (2:43.18) and was third in the 400-yard individual medley with a time of 5:16.18 that was just one one-hundreth of a second off the school record. She added a third place finish in the 100-yard breaststroke (1:15.85) while sophomore Diana Borys (Oakville, Conn.) won the 50-yard butterfly with a time of 29.18.

The Blazers' 200-yard medley relay team of DeGrazia, Dudunake, Kirchner and junior Chalis Bird (Windsor, Mass.) clocked a time of 58.10 to garner first place, while the team of DeGrazia, Bird, Borys and Dudunake registered a first place performance in the 400-yard freestyle relay, turning in a time of 3:56.09.

Mackenzie Bradley (Sherwood, Ore.) led Smith with victories in the 200-yard freestyle (2:06.64) and the 200-yard backstroke (2:25.28), while the Pioneers scored a total of 29 points in the one-meter and three-meter diving events to help secure the win.

Elms returns to action on Saturday, Nov. 19 when it travels to Colby-Sawyer College for a 1:00 p.m. meet.
